Episode 148 – Study Confirms Best Weight Loss Method Is…

This is the largest and most conclusive study ever to show that fasting is the best weight loss method. It also showed some amazing health benefits beyond weight loss.

Read the study here: https://www.mdpi.com/2077-0383/8/10/1645/htm

